Output 753239918ccef288c3e9ef1e09cdd2b4e28df85ac6c3822dec04f35c27ee58ff:8

value
44782
script pubkey
OP_0 OP_PUSHBYTES_20 d53b04de794134fead0161af64c7699149b035a6
address
bc1q65asfhnegy60atgpvxhkf3mfj9ymqddxtlngty
transaction
753239918ccef288c3e9ef1e09cdd2b4e28df85ac6c3822dec04f35c27ee58ff
confirmations
32844
spent
true